Disability shower installation services involve customizing bathroom showers to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or other disabilities. These services typically include the installation of accessible features such as low-threshold entryways,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and adjustable showerheads. The goal is to create a safe and functional bathing environment that reduces the risk of slips and falls while providing ease of use for individuals with limited mobility. Professionals working on these installations ensure that the fixtures and modifications meet specific accessibility standards and are integrated seamlessly into existing bathroom layouts.
This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with disabilities or mobility issues when using standard showers. Traditional showers may present barriers such as high thresholds, slippery surfaces, or hard-to-reach controls, which can increase the risk of accidents and limit independence. Disability shower installation helps eliminate these obstacles by creating a barrier-free or walk-in shower space, making bathing safer and more manageable. It also provides peace of mind for caregivers and family members by reducing concerns related to safety and accessibility during daily routines.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ic installations tend to be on the lower end, while custom features increase the price.
Material Expenses - The price of materials for a disability shower can vary from $500 to $2,500. Options like accessible tiles, grab bars, and low-threshold bases influence overall costs.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ing a disability shower generally fall between $750 and $2,500. The duration and difficulty of the project impact the final labor costs.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s such as permits, plumbing modifications, or custom features can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These factors should be considered when estimating overall exp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
